Function

A chimenea is a great way to enjoy a fire outside in a safe way. It can also add the appearance of light and ambience to your outdoor space. They have been used for centuries to provide warmth and warmth but they are now utilized as a beautiful focal feature in your patio or garden area. They are simple to use and are a good option for those who do not want the dangers of an open flame but still want the advantages.

Chimineas made of clay can be made from kiln-fired clay that is coated with a waterproof layer to ensure durability. They are manufactured and fired in small local factories that assist in the economic development and communities of Mexico. They are fired kiln-fired at high temperatures to remove any organic or water-based material in the raw clay. This minimizes the risk of cracking the clay due to thermal shock.

Many of our larger models come with a cooking area where you can grill food on the fire. This is a fantastic feature for those who like to cook and entertain at the same time and will add an extra element of fun and flavor to the meals you have with family and friends.

It is recommended to begin with a small fire at first when you are using your chiminea and then gradually increase the size. This is crucial because the clay acts as a radiator and when you begin with a large fire the temperature will rise too fast. The clay may crack if it isn't used to the heat.

Maintenance

chimineas and fire pits are made of clay, which is susceptible to cracking. While this is typically not a major issue but it can affect the appearance and functionality of the chiminea. It is essential to keep the chiminea outdoor fireplace in good condition to avoid this. Cleaning it regularly and sealing it with sealant is a part of this. It is also important to store your chiminea properly to prevent damage from the cold and humidity.

One of the main reasons for cracks in a chiminea is careless handling. Chimineas are a large piece of fine china, and must be handled carefully. Avoid dropping it, touching anything that can burn or ignite it while it is hot. A dealer once told me that he didn't even guarantee his chimineas against breaking because most of them were broken because of poor handling before they were fired once!

Using water to extinguish the flame is another common cause of cracks in chimineas. Clay is prone to sudden temperature changes, and pouring hot water onto a clay chiminea could cause stress cracks and thermal shock. The best way to safely put out the flame in a chiminea would be to let it die naturally, or employ sand.

It is important to buy a chiminea that comes with an base. It will be easier for you to clean, and will look better in your garden. Chimineas without stands can be difficult to move, particularly if the weather is wet or windy. You should also buy a poker to help you move the logs, and a brush for removing the ash and soot.

You should "cure" (break in) your chiminea slowly as you first buy it. Begin with small fires, and gradually increase the size of your logs. During this time, the clay will become more resistant to cracks and more seasoned. A seasoned chiminea can provide a bigger and more controlled fire. After three or four small flames, you will be in a position to start a large fire with confidence.
